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.07.21;
Скачать: CL | DM;

Вниз

Не получается   Найти похожие ветки 

 
Dmitry Silchenko   (2003-03-01 19:59) [0]

Подскажите, пожалуйста, уже 2 недели бьюсь.
Нужно перехватить чтение AVI и обрабатывать их самому. В MSDN советуют воспользоваться mmioInstallIOProc. Но проблема в том, что под Win2K и WinXP это работает, а под Win9x -- нет.

Делаю вот что:

mmioInstallIOProc( $20495643, @mmioProc, MMIO_INSTALLPROC+MMIO_GLOBALPROC );

AVIFileInit;

AVIFileOpen(@favifile, PChar(ffilename), OF_READ+OF_SHARE_DENY_NONE, nil)

Пробовал различные вариации -- без толку. AVIFileOpen под Win9x напрямую открывает файл не обращая внимания на пользовательский обработчик. Под WinXP и Win2K, повторюсь, это работает. В чем может быть проблема? Или, может, как-то по-другому решить задачу? Нужно AVI (клип) из DLL проиграть.


 
Dmitry Silchenko   (2003-03-03 08:56) [1]

Люди! Ну неужели никто с этим не сталкивался? Пожалуйста, подскажите -- проект загибается.


 
Григорий Ситнин ©   (2003-03-07 09:51) [2]

Быть может стоит посмотреть в сторону графов? сиречь, поставить свой сплиттер в цепочку или как фильтр видео-потока уже прикрутить?


 
Dmitry Silchenko   (2003-03-31 12:38) [3]

Попробовал разобраться с этим, но ничего не получается. До этого я никогда не работал с DirectX. Если у Вас есть нечто похожее -- буду очень признателен. Я так понимаю, что здесь может помочь SourceFilter. Но FilterGraph.AddSourceFilter возвращает указатель на созданный фильтр, производя поиск его по имени в системе. Где-то я чего-то не понимаю...



Страницы: 1 вся ветка

Текущий архив: 2003.07.21;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.024 c
1-67894
IronHawk
2003-07-07 19:26
2003.07.21
Приветствую Мастеров! Как в ТМемо сдвинуть курсор в конец строки?


1-67790
TolikM
2003-07-08 17:00
2003.07.21
Работа со StringGrid ом


1-67895
Pandemonium
2003-07-08 09:03
2003.07.21
Массив или запись объектов


1-67831
Григорий Поваров
2003-07-07 16:24
2003.07.21
Создание отчетов


1-67793
jiura84
2003-07-07 15:54
2003.07.21
Как отследить перевод каретки при вставке данных?